Managing multiple SSL certificates from Let's Encrypt can be challenging for large organizations with numerous websites and services. Proper management ensures security, reduces downtime, and simplifies maintenance. This article explores the best strategies to handle multiple SSL certificates efficiently.
Automate Certificate Renewal and Deployment
Automation is key when managing many certificates. Use tools like Certbot with automated scripts to renew certificates before they expire. Integrate these scripts into your deployment pipelines to automatically deploy renewed certificates across servers, reducing manual effort and errors.
Implement Centralized Certificate Management
Centralized management systems help oversee all certificates from a single interface. Solutions like HashiCorp Vault or custom dashboards allow administrators to monitor expiry dates, renewal status, and deployment across multiple environments, ensuring nothing is overlooked.
Use a Certificate Authority (CA) Management Platform
Dedicated CA management platforms can streamline the issuance, renewal, and revocation processes. They often integrate with automation tools and provide audit logs, improving security and compliance in large organizations.
Organize Certificates by Environment and Purpose
Segment certificates based on environment (development, staging, production) and purpose (web server, API, internal services). This organization simplifies renewal schedules and access control, reducing the risk of accidental revocation or misconfiguration.
Maintain Clear Documentation and Policies
Document your SSL management procedures, renewal schedules, and responsible teams. Clear policies ensure consistency and help onboard new team members. Regular audits of certificate inventories also prevent lapses in security.
Conclusion
Efficient management of multiple Let's Encrypt SSL certificates in a large organization requires automation, centralized oversight, organized categorization, and thorough documentation. Implementing these strategies will enhance security, streamline operations, and reduce the risk of certificate-related outages.